About Phil Woods
Winner of four Grammy Awards and recipient of the Jazz Master title from the National Endowment of the Arts. He is a multi-instrumentalist, talented at playing alto saxophone and clarinety.
He studied at the Manhattan School of Music and at The Juilliard School before moving towards avant-garde jazz.
He co-founded the Delaware Water Gap Celebration of the Arts, a group that was established to help foster the appreciate of the arts.
